After reading the post on "Free Speech," and the many replies, it made me think of my childhood. I and my younger sister would get in verbal arguements and call each other nasty little names like children will do if allowed, and whenever my father would hear one of us say something nasty or just unkind, he would sit us down and remind us of "his golden rule"....
Before opening your mouth to say anything to a person, you should make sure it meets these 3 criteria....
1- it should be true
2- it should be kind
3- it should be needful
If what you are about to say cannot meet each of those criteria, then just don't say it!
It might sound korny, but it works! You can't say anything hurtful or rude or just plain nasty if you apply this rule!
